To land a job at #Graceland Cemetery, Valparaiso IN I would make sure to...

Worst job I've had in a really long time. I was hired as a receptionist to answer the phones, do the filing and greet customers. Simple enough work, but micro-management thought I needed a script even for that. Nothing much to do, so I set to work mending the files just to have a purpose. After six months, management decided to do a major character assassination for my 90 day review (which was 90 days late). Apparently there was absolutely nothing positive for her about my work there. She just told everyone else, not me. It was demoralizing and humiliating. I never went back. I'm an older worker, with tons of varied experience. They just treated me like I was too stupid to tie my own shoes. I don't recommend this place, or these crazy conspiracy theorists that work there.
